AdpShellCommandActivity

case class AdpShellCommandActivity(id: String, name: Option[String], command: Option[String], scriptUri: Option[String], scriptArgument: Option[Seq[String]], stdout: Option[String], stderr: Option[String], stage: Option[String], input: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pDataNode]]], output: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pDataNode]]], workerGroup: Option[String], runsOn: Option[AdpRef[AdpEc2Resource]], dependsOn: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pActivity]]], precondition: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pPrecondition]]], onFail: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pSnsAlarm]]], onSuccess: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pSnsAlarm]]], onLateAction: Option[Seq[AdpRef[AdpSnsAlarm]]], attemptTimeout: Option[String], lateAfterTimeout: Option[String], maximumRetries: Option[String], retryDelay: Option[String], failureAndRerunMode: Option[String]) extends AdpDataPipelineAbstractObject with AdpActivity with Product with Serializable

Runs a command on an EC2 node. You specify the input S3 location, output S3 location and the script/command.

command

The command to run. This value and any associated parameters must function in the environment from which you are running the Task Runner.

scriptUri

An Amazon S3 URI path for a file to download and run as a shell command. Only one scriptUri or command field should be present. scriptUri cannot use parameters, use command instead.

scriptArgument

A list of arguments to pass to the shell script.

stdout

The Amazon S3 path that receives redirected output from the command. If you use the runsOn field, this must be an Amazon S3 path because of the transitory nature of the resource running your activity. However if you specify the workerGroup field, a local file path is permitted.

stderr

The path that receives redirected system error messages from the command. If you use the runsOn field, this must be an Amazon S3 path because of the transitory nature of the resource running your activity. However if you specify the workerGroup field, a local file path is permitted.

stage

Determines whether staging is enabled and allows your shell commands to have access to the staged-data variables, such as

$\{INPUT1_STAGING_DIR\
input

The input data source.

output

The location for the output.
